NCT02318303Phase 2Completed

A Double-blind, Randomized, Parallel-group, Comparative Study to Evaluate the Efficacy, Safety and Tolerability of Two Different Strengths and Regimens of a Fixed Dose Combination GSP 301 Nasal Spray Compared With Placebo Nasal Spray and Individual Monotherapy Formulations (Comparators), in Subjects (12 Years of Age and Older) With Seasonal Allergic Rhinitis (SAR)

Glenmark Pharmaceuticals Ltd. India·interventional·Posted Dec 17, 2014·Updated Oct 20, 2020

In Brief

A Phase 2 clinical trial evaluating GSP 301-1 NS (QD), GSP 301-2 NS (BID), and 5 other interventions for Seasonal Allergic Rhinitis. Completed, enrolled 1,111 participants across 10 sites.

Detailed Summary

Study to evaluate the two different strengths and dose regimen of GSP 301 to be effective in treatment of seasonal allergic rhinitis.

Interventions

GSP 301-1 NS (QD)drug

GSP 301-1 NS (665 μg olopatadine hydrochloride/50 μg mometasone furoate) administered as 2 sprays/nostril

GSP 301-2 NS (BID)drug

GSP 301-2 NS (665 μg olopatadine hydrochloride/25 μg mometasone furoate) administered as 2 sprays/nostril

GSP 301 Placebo NSdrug

GSP 301 placebo NS administered as 2 sprays/nostril

Olopatadine HCl-1 NS (QD)drug

Olopatadine HCl-1 NS (665 μg) administered as 2 sprays/nostril

Olopatadine HCl-2 NS (BID)drug

Olopatadine HCl-2 NS (665 μg) administered as 2 sprays/nostril

Mometasone Furoate-1 NS (QD)drug

Mometasone furoate -1 NS (50 μg) administered as 2 sprays/nostril

Mometasone Furoate-2 NS (BID)drug

Mometasone furoate-2 NS (25 μg) administered as 2 sprays/nostril
